Religion & Spirituality. Nonfiction. HTML: Launch a Tradition of Love, Laughter, and Learning�??Together Is your family going five different directions at once? Do you long for quality family time�??where everyone's together, away from the TV and computer, doing something fun yet meaningful? With 52 Family Time Ideas and about 20 minutes a week, even the busiest of families can establish and enjoy regular times together that will have a lasting impact. For each week of the year, including holidays, you'll find an easy-to-follow activity plan to help you and your kids discover and experience timeless principles for strong families. Through games and other activities, as well as short Bible readings and guided discussions, your family will be drawn together and closer to God. Ideal for families with kids from ages 4 to 14… (more)

We had loads of fun with this book, making the web was hilarious as we got ourselves all wrapped up in love and laughter. The bible verses that one shares with the children are thought provoking and inspirational, and the children asked a lot of questions that we did our best to answer. I liked how each chapter was broke down by a warm up, a kind of question and answer period between family members. Then a bible reading is shared and discussed with each family member, there are questions for the younger kids as well as your teens, so that no one is left out. After the discussion, your lead to an activity time that takes the lessons you just learned in discussion and actively participate in the learning that they were trying to promote. As well, each activity has a quote for the day, which one is to reflect upon and use it to grow with.

The kids really liked the activities and there is a complete listing of all items required to participate, most are things you have around your house, like rolled socks, bowls, string, popcorn, some movies and you and your families participation. I would recommend this book for any Christian family looking for some rewarding fun, or those families that may have the right foundation and just need some guidance along the way. We enjoyed the book and look forward to participating with it some more in the future...the kids are looking forward to the popcorn and Incredibles movie night...LOL
